How a HDMI Cable Works

HDMI stands for High-Definition Multimedia Interface, a standard for connecting high-definition devices by providing a universal connection capable of combining audio and video signals into a single interface.

The technology was developed at the beginning of the millennium and launched in 2003. The basic principle behind it is very similar to that of DVI cables, that of transmitting data between two devices, the most important difference being that DVI cables can transmit only video signals, while HDMI cables can transmit audio as well. HDMI cables link devices through the respective ports on each device. Most devices used today carry the necessary ports, but there is a solution for the ones that don’t as well: small HDMI adaptors are available for being plugged into DVI ports, making the connection of the cable possible.

What Does Fiber Optic Cable Do?

A fiber optic cable is a special type of cable used for computerized and other digital networks, especially for telecommunication and data networks. The cables consist of multiple strands of very thin glass fibers (usually so thin that they are invisible to the naked human eye or are of the thickness of human hair) encapsulated in special casing and they are, in most cases, installed into the ground.

Fiber Optic CableFiber optic cables contain very thin fibers, but even so, the fibers consist of multiple layers. There are two types of fiber optic cable used today: single mode cables that use laser to generate the light that travels through the cable and multi-mode optical fiber cables that use LEDs for the same purpose.
Fiber optic cables are used extensively, being the cable solutions used for much of the world’s internet, telephone and cable television systems. They are the most advanced solutions used today, offering performance that is superior to wired cables in terms of bandwidth as well as data transmission quality. Fiber optic cables are suitable for transmitting data over very long distances with minimum or no loss and their special construction ensure that they are not as sensitive to interference with other cables as standard, wired cables.

Things You Should Know about the Function of a HDMI Cable

The abbreviation HDMI stands for High-Definition Multimedia Interface, a technology used for transmitting uncompressed video data and compressed or uncompressed digital audio data to a computer monitor, a digital audio device or television compatible with the protocol from a HDMI device. To be able to transmit the data between the two types of devices, a cable is needed. The role of the cable is to transmit video and the audio signal without loss or with as little loss as possible.

The HDMI cables used for connecting the two different types of devices can be connected only one way – the plugs on each end of the cable fit only one way. In case one of the devices does not have a suitable output, a HDMI adapter will be needed – the small adapter attaches to the VGA or DVI connection on one device (the older one, probably) to allow for the cable to be connected. Once plugged, the cable makes the connection without requiring the user to install any driver on any of the devices connected and ensures the transmission of the desired signals between the devices. However, most adapters support only video signals, so if you need to transmit audio signals, too, you will probably need to find a different solution.

What Is VGA?

 

vga cable

VGA is an abbreviation and it stands for Video Graphics Array, a type of standard interface or connection consisting of specialized ports, cables and connectors between video devices, such as projectors and monitors. The ports and cables used for setting up a VGA connection have a recognizable appearance: the plug at the end of the cable has 15 pins, arranged into three rows, while the port on the device to be connected has 15 pin holes to accommodate the cable’s pins. However, certain applications have ports that consist of pins – for these applications, cables with pin holes are available.

The VGA standard was developed by IBM and it was launched in 1987. The interface is very widespread today – even the latest computers and other types of digital devices are fitted with VGA cable outputs. However, video technology has advanced a lot since the late 1980’s, new formats, standards and interfaces have been introduced since then, which means that communication between VGA and other standards became necessary. The problem can be solved simply, with the help of a cable that converts the signals used by the VGA device to the forms that can be interpreted by high-definition multimedia interfaces (HDMI) without losing data or compromising data quality.

Solving Situations that Call for Converting VGA to HDMI

Modern video technology is advancing quickly, yet in some situations, it might be necessary to convert analog, VGA signal to other formats, such as HDMI.

The abbreviation VGA stands for Video Graphics Adapter or Video Graphics Array and it refers to a standard developed and launched by IBM in 1987 to provide color display screens that deliver a resolution of 640 x 480 a refresh rate of 60 Hz. The vga cable technology uses analog signals, therefore it is capable of delivering lower resolution and only 16 colors at a time.

vga to hdmi

The situations that require conversion to formats suitable for more modern devices, such as HDMI (High-Definition Multimedia Interfaces) units include cases when an older monitor needs to be connected to a newer device and data needs to be transmitted between the two. Fortunately, the issue can be solved simply, by connecting the monitor and the device with a simple VGA to HDMI cable. Most devices today have outputs suitable for such cables, so one end of the cable goes into the VGA device, while the other one is inserted into the HDMI device. The data is then safely converted and transmitted through the cable, in most cases without requiring the installation of a driver on any of the devices connected.

What Do Custom Cable Manufacturers Do?

Custom cables are nowadays used in many companies for many purposes – whenever two electrical or digital devices need to be connected and their features do not allow for the usage of standard cables, either because of the special needs regarding the data to be transmitted between the two ends or because of the shape, size and technical features of the outputs, custom-made cables are used for the connection.

custom cables design teamThe process of getting custom cables is complex and involves more than simply providing the manufacturer with the specifications, then getting the cables. The process usually involves close collaboration between the client’s product development and custom cables design teams and the cable manufacturer experts to determine the most suitable material and configuration for the cables. A custom cables manufacturer will pay special attention to quality assurance and testing, so the process of getting the right cables will involve a testing phase, too.

Some examples of the fields that need custom cables include the industrial applications that need special communication interfaces to connect unique machines and the testers used to diagnose motorized vehicles and require special communication cables between the computer on which the tester software is run and the computer of the vehicle that is being tested.

Types of HDMI Connectors

HDMI cable connectors

A HDMI cable transmits audio and video signals, making it simple to connect an entire system. The latest generation of cables offer greater durability, support for all forms of 4K Ultra HD (2160p), and additional features such as built-in Ethernet technology. These high-speed cables are retro-compatible.

There are five sorts of connector utilized with HDMI. Type A and B are the most common connectors and have been launched with the initial standard. Since then, type C, D and E have been introduced to meet specific needs.

HDMI Type A connector:    13.9 mm × 4.45 mm (male connector) and f 14 mm × 4.55 mm (female connector)

HDMI Type B connector:   21.2 mm × 4.45 mm; 29 pins

HDMI Type C connector: 10.42 mm × 2.42 mm; 19 pins

HDMI Type D connector:   6.4 mm × 2.8 mm; 19 pins

HDMI Type E connector:   This was introduced with HDMI Version 1.4. and was designed for automotive applications.

The assortment of HDMI cable connectors guarantees that the HDMI standard can be effectively utilized in many distinctive ways and they can accommodate the prerequisites of users of the numerous applications for which HDMI is utilized.

Different Types of HDMI cables

4K hdmi cable tv resolution

High Definition Multimedia Interface is the current standard for HD video playback. Capable of storing HD videos with surround sound, EDID handshaking signals, Ethernet and IR signals through a single cable, HDMI has consolidated its position within the industry as a standard for easy and efficient playback of high definition video files.

  • There are several versions of HDMI cables:
  • HDMI 1.0
  • HDMI 1.1
  • HDMI 1.2
  • HDMI 1.2a
  • HDMI 1.3
  • HDMI 1.4

HDMI 1.4 cables represent the most advanced technology present on the market today, offering compatibility with the devices that have included the latest features. HDMI 1.4 added the following features to previous versions:

  • Ethernet channel that supports 100 Mbit/ s (HEC)
  • 4K x 2K Resolution (ie 3840 × 2160p)
  • 3D support
  • Audio return channel

In addition to the version and standard of a HDMI cable, we must also pay attention to its type. There are four types of HDMI cables:

  • HDMI standard
  • High Speed ​​HDMI
  • Standard HDMI with Ethernet
  • High Speed ​​HDMI with Ethernet

Regardless of the HDMI version you choose, it ensures compatibility with previous versions and allows the transmission of digital signals between the connected equipment. However, a proper choice of the type of HDMI cable allows it to adapt its functionality to the individual requirements of the user.

For example, if the HDMI cable must also transmit data packets to the Ethernet standard, we must choose a Standard HDMI cable with Ethernet or High Speed ​​4K HDMI cable with Ethernet.
